Product Description

Manufactured by Pacific Scientific, the 33VM62-020-20 model is an ultra low inertia PMDC servomotor designed to perform precision automation tasks that require ultra-fast positioning. Responding to low voltage levels between 18 to 36 volts and currents up to 5.4 A (Amperes), this Pacific Scientific servomotor is ready to assist in challenging motion control activities that require quick response times.

From the series of Low Inertia PMDC Servomotors, the Pacific Scientific 33VM62-020-20’s unique features incorporates a permanent magnet rotor with Alnico V-7 magnets, therefore doing away with stator windings altogether, and increasing the reliability and efficiency of the motor. Removing the forced-air cooling feature increases the energy efficiency of this Pacific Scientific motor, while also decreasing the maintenance needed. Key Specifications: Rated Voltage: 18-36 V (Volts); Rated Current (Continuous): 3.1-5.7 A (Amperes); Design Feature: Ultra-fast positioning performance; Cooling Provision: No forced-air cooling; Connector Type: Multi pin plug with attached wiring harness; CE (Conformité Européenne) and UCL (Upper Control Limit) Approved.

Ideal for use in CNC machinery, robotics, and packaging systems, the Pacific Scientific 33VM62-020-20 is perfectly built for durability while still supporting the precise and fast motion control servos need to function. For additional automation control and improved feedback, the Pacific Scientific 33VM62-020-20 motor can also integrate optional accessories such as optical encoders and tachometers.

33VM62-020-20 Technical Specifications

Type: Low Inertia Motor in the Low Inertia PMDC series
CE: Approved
Ucl: Approved
Connector Type: Multi-pin plug with attached wiring harness
CNC machinery: Yes
Robotics: Yes
Packaging : Yes
Power Rating: 30V DC
Current Rating: 5.4 Amps
Rated Voltage Range: 18-36 V
Rated Current (continuous): 3.1-5.7 A
Design Feature: Ultra-fast positioning performance
Cooling Provision: No forced-air cooling mechanism
